[vlc-devel] [vlc-commits] codec: don't drop blocks marked BLOCK_FLAG_DISCONTINUITY

Rémi Denis-Courmont remi at remlab.net
Tue Oct 13 09:26:12 CEST 2015


Le 2015-10-13 08:21, git at videolan.org a écrit :
> vlc | branch: master | Jean-Paul Saman <jpsaman at videolan.org> | Fri
> Sep 18 15:45:33 2015 +0300| 
> [48a867c768aeddcd2756c49960eaa2eb42629fbe]
> | committer: Ilkka Ollakka
>
> codec: don't drop blocks marked BLOCK_FLAG_DISCONTINUITY
>
> If blocks are marked BLOCK_FLAG_DISCONTINUITY then do not drop them,
> unless BLOCK_FLAGS_CORRUPTED is set. Instead flush old blocks from 
> decoder
> queue and restart at this new stream access point (new timeline).

Same problem as patch 1. Please revert.

-- 
Rémi Denis-Courmont
http://www.remlab.net/


More information about the vlc-devel mailing list